摘 要:目的了解洞庭湖区垸内钉螺面积分布现状及分布特点,提出防治对策,为进一步有效消灭垸内钉螺面积工作提供依据。方法收集2007~2011年湖南省血防工作统计年报表及2011年湖南省垸内钉螺面积核查结果进行统计分析。结果洞庭湖区垸内有螺单元环境类型以沟渠为主,新发钉螺面积60.5hm^2,复发钉螺面积546 1hm^2,现有钉螺总面积2 754 6hm^2,2011年达灭净标准垸内钉螺面积398.6hm^2,占总面积的14.47%。采取的主要措施是药物灭螺和沟渠硬化。结论洞庭湖区垸内虽有新发、复发钉螺面积,但有螺总面积呈下降趋势。可以采取药物灭螺和沟渠硬化、精养鱼池等防治措施相结合的办法,有效减少垸内钉螺面积和促进当地经济发展。Objective To understand the current snail situation of inner embankment of Dongting Lake regions,and provide evidence for the establishment of snail control strategy.Methods The data were collected and analyzed that included the Hunan provincial annual reports of schistosomiasis control from 2007 to 2011 and snail re-checking data in the inner embankment of Dongting Lake region in 2011.Results The main environments infested with snails were conduits in inner embankment of Dongting Lake regions.The total snail area was 27.546 million m^2,among which the newly emergent snail area was 0.605 million m^2,and the re-emergence snail area was 5.461 million m^2.The eliminated snail area was 3.986 million m^2 in 2011 with the measures of molluscicide and hardening conduits.Conclusion There are newly emergent and recovered snail areas in inner embankment of Dongting Lake regions,the total snail area,however,took a descending trend.By using the combination methods of molluscicide,hardening conduits and expanding pond,the snail area of inner embankment of Dongting Lake region should be compress effectively as well as promoting economic development.
